1gnutls_dh_params_import_pkcs3(3)    gnutls    gnutls_dh_params_import_pkcs3(3)
2
3
4

NAME

6       gnutls_dh_params_import_pkcs3  -  This  function  will import DH params
7       from a pkcs3 structure
8

SYNOPSIS

10       #include <gnutls/gnutls.h>
11
12       int  gnutls_dh_params_import_pkcs3(gnutls_dh_params_t   params,   const
13       gnutls_datum_t * pkcs3_params, gnutls_x509_crt_fmt_t format);
14

ARGUMENTS

16       gnutls_dh_params_t params
17                   A structure where the parameters will be copied to
18
19       const gnutls_datum_t * pkcs3_params
20                   should  contain  a  PKCS3  DHParams  structure  PEM  or DER
21                   encoded
22
23       gnutls_x509_crt_fmt_t format
24                   the format of params. PEM or DER.
25

DESCRIPTION

27       This function will extract the DHParams  found  in  a  PKCS3  formatted
28       structure. This is the format generated by "openssl dhparam" tool.
29
30       If  the  structure is PEM encoded, it should have a header of "BEGIN DH
31       PARAMETERS".
32
33       In case of failure a negative value will be returned, and 0 on success.
34

REPORTING BUGS

36       Report bugs to <bug-gnutls@gnu.org>.
37
39       Copyright © 2006 Free Software Foundation.
40       Permission is granted to make and distribute verbatim  copies  of  this
41       manual  provided  the  copyright  notice and this permission notice are
42       preserved on all copies.
43

SEE ALSO

45       The full documentation for gnutls is maintained as  a  Texinfo  manual.
46       If  the  info  and gnutls programs are properly installed at your site,
47       the command
48
49              info gnutls
50
51       should give you access to the complete manual.
52
53
54
55gnutls                               1.6.3    gnutls_dh_params_import_pkcs3(3)
Impressum